HVDC (High Voltage Direct Current) has many merits, and it will take an important role in national grid. For a long time, the equipment of HVDC was totally imported from foreign companies, such as ABB and SIEMENS. The equipment imported is very expensive and brings troubles in installing of the equipment, daily operation and maintenance. It is obviously necessary to product the equipment by ourselves. The heart of HVDC link is its control and protect system, and my work is focused on firing-pulse generator―an important part in the control and protect system .A conventional control system for timing the firing pulse contains six or twelve independent delay circuits. This kind of firing-pulse generator may leads to uncharacteristic harmonics due to unbalance of impedance or ac line voltages, or timing errors in the control system. Another kind of firing-pulse generator that greatly reduces uncharacteristic harmonics is based on the phase-locked oscillator. But it also has shortcomings: the firing angle delay of firing-pulses is not very accurate, and the respond speed is not very fast.In this paper, a firing-pulse generator based on measuring ac system frequency is presented. A modern programmable ASIC―FPGA is used to build logical circuits. The whole generator and its every part are designed by VHDL and illustrated by logical graphics.At the end, the shortcomings of the generator are discussed, and the tendency of technology on firing-pulse generator is predicted.
